This has been bugging me, several times now after the ADJUST settings on my monitor have been changed.
I own, unfortunately, a Gateway VX700 -- and I have since come to this very same website to hope for an amazing answer, for such an old monitor.
But google doesn't seem to like us VX700 users much, so I will try and post this info here in hopes other people will find it useful, as I would...
The DATA for most, everything on your VX700 needs to be adjusted to (128)
BUT, I have noticed, that the V-size, H-Size, H-Position, & V-Position need to be tweaked a little bit, I have found these DATA settings to work for those
V-size= DATA 100
H-Size= DATA 140
H-Position= DATA 46
V-Position= DATA 142
